    Mind you that the comments are from an uneducated kid who lucked out that he actually did have enough talent to last when coming out of high school. I wish Stern luck in this matter, but I have my doubts that this Pandora's Box can be closed. I guarantee you that Jermaine O'Neal has no idea that one of the biggest people FOR an age limit in the NBA is Spencer Haywood, who got the whole high school to NBA thing started in the first place.
    O'Neal clearly doesn't understand that in Hockey 99% of the 17-18 year olds they draft either stay on their college team, stay on their junior hockey team, or just maybe...play minor league hockey...most of them don't get a real 'sniff' at the NHL until they are at least 20 years old. If the NBA had a legitimate minor league system, then the age limit would be a non issue, since you could stick these high school kids on those teams.
